WHO: Nate, Travis, Wyatt.
WHERE: Amusement Park, at the merry-go-round.
WHEN: June 4th, 2015 - Early Evening.
WHAT: Epic Broventure! Nate, Wyatt and Travis find themselves hanging out and screwing off at the amusement park - namely the merry-go-round.
The place was creepy in that sort of abandoned place creep factor. Everything was beginning to show the lack of maintenance at the park and carry that dystopian look that so many movies seemed to portray to get the end of the world feeling across. Nate didn’t think this was the end of the world, because as near as they could tell the rest of the world kept spinning on as normal while they were all trapped on this island like caged animals. Still, the creep factor was unavoidable - yet this place was still the chosen hang out when it had been determined that he, Travis and Wyatt just needed to get the hell out of dodge (the resort) for awhile. Beers had been pilfered from the kitchen and they had made the trek out to the amusement park, beelining for the merry-go-round for some unknown reason. The sight alone likely would have made a person laugh. Three grown men hanging out on a children’s ride, drinking beer and shooting the breeze. Nate had been nursing the same beer for awhile now, watching himself and well aware that Wyatt and likely Travis, would both be watching him as well. His issues weren’t a secret from these guys, though neither one ever came right out and confronted him on them - not yet anyway. Lydia seemed to be the only person on the island who had no qualms with going toe-to-toe with him about it. Nate respected her for that and made a mental note to check in with her some time. Not today. But sometime soon. “Either one of you know how to get this sucker going?” Nate asked while he leaned against one of the colorful horses. “I mean I’ve heard that people have gotten other things running, so do you think this runs?” Maybe it was the beer talking, or maybe it was just the fact that for a few hours he had no concerns, but the idea of hot wiring the merry-go-round to work was more amusing than it probably should have been. Probably also unneeded. The rest of the island still had power, so this place probably did as well. |
